The width of central maximum of a diffraction pattern on a single slit does not depend upon
  1. frequency of light used
  2. width of the slit
  3. distance between slit and source
  4. none of these

Solution

The width of central maximum is given by $\mathrm{W}=\frac{2 \lambda \mathrm{D}}{\mathrm{a}}$ $\mathrm{W}$ depends on wavelength of light $\lambda$, which is related to the frequency. .
